#14b095 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14b095 is composed of 7.8% red, 69%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.3%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 169.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 38.4%. #14b095 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00612b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#14b095 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14b095 has RGB values of R:20, G:176,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 1355925.

Shades and Tints of #14b095
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02110f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#14b095
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6564 is the less saturated color, while #05bf9f is the most saturated one.
